A gearbox may leak oil due to various reasons, but one common cause is when the internal pressure within the gearbox exceeds the external atmospheric pressure
This pressure imbalance can force oil to escape from seals, gaskets, or other vulnerable points in the gearbox, resulting in leakage. A leaking gearbox can create a pool of fluid beneath your car and cause a burning smell from the engine.
Moreover, as oil continues to flow from the gearbox, it contributes to maintenance costs and the environment due to the obvious safety risks involved with exposing everyone to the gear oil Thus, the first thing to do is find the leak and determine the cause before coming up with a quick fix or deciding on a repair like a complete replacement.
